鸿蒙系统(HarmonyOS)是华为自主研发的操作系统,它旨在为多种设备提供统一的平台,包括智能手机、平板电脑、笔记本电脑、穿戴设备等。其中,鸿蒙系统VX框架是鸿蒙系统的重要组成部分,它为开发者提供了跨平台开发的能力,使得应用开发变得更加轻松。本文将深入解析鸿蒙系统VX框架,带你了解其核心特性和优势。
一、鸿蒙系统VX框架概述
鸿蒙系统VX框架是基于JavaScript和HTML5开发的,它允许开发者使用相同的代码库在不同类型的设备上运行应用。这种设计理念使得鸿蒙系统VX框架具有高度的灵活性和可扩展性。
1.1 框架特点
- 跨平台性:支持多种设备,如手机、平板、电脑等。
- 统一开发:使用JavaScript和HTML5,简化开发流程。
- 组件化:支持组件化开发,提高代码复用率。
- 性能优化:针对不同设备进行性能优化,确保应用流畅运行。
1.2 框架优势
- 降低开发成本:统一开发环境,减少人力成本。
- 缩短开发周期:快速构建跨平台应用。
- 提升用户体验:支持多种设备,满足用户需求。
二、鸿蒙系统VX框架核心技术
鸿蒙系统VX框架的核心技术主要包括:
2.1 JavaScript和HTML5
JavaScript和HTML5是鸿蒙系统VX框架的基础,它们提供了丰富的API和功能,使得开发者可以轻松实现各种功能。
2.2 组件化开发
鸿蒙系统VX框架支持组件化开发,开发者可以将应用拆分成多个组件,提高代码复用率和可维护性。
2.3 性能优化
鸿蒙系统VX框架针对不同设备进行性能优化,如优化内存使用、减少CPU占用等,确保应用流畅运行。
三、鸿蒙系统VX框架应用开发实例
以下是一个简单的鸿蒙系统VX框架应用开发实例,展示了如何使用JavaScript和HTML5创建一个简单的页面:
// index.js
export default {
data() {
return {
title: 'Hello, HarmonyOS!'
};
},
template: `
<div>
<h1>{{ title }}</h1>
</div>
`
};
在这个例子中,我们创建了一个名为index.js的文件,它包含了一个组件,该组件具有一个名为title的数据属性和一个模板。在模板中,我们使用{{ title }}插值表达式显示组件的标题。
四、总结
鸿蒙系统VX框架为开发者提供了跨平台开发的能力,使得应用开发变得更加轻松。通过本文的介绍,相信你已经对鸿蒙系统VX框架有了更深入的了解。在未来的应用开发中,你可以尝试使用鸿蒙系统VX框架,体验跨平台开发的魅力。
